Abstract

Prosthesis holder ( 1 ) made of a radiolucent material for a disc prosthesis ( 2 ) constituted by at least two parts which are mobile in relation to each another, including, on one side an element ( 9 ) for coupling to a sleeve and on the other side, an element for reversible coupling to a disc prosthesis, the reversible coupling element is arranged in order to allow decoupling, by simple traction exerted perpendicularly to a spinal column when the disc prosthesis has been correctly impacted between two vertebrae and the retention force of the reversible coupling element on the disc prosthesis is adjusted so as not to allow decoupling by simple traction when the disc prosthesis has not been correctly impacted, and an assembly including a prosthesis holder and a disc prosthesis.

Claims

1 - 10 . (canceled) 
     
     
         11 . A prosthesis holder ( 1 ) for a disc prosthesis ( 2 ) constituted by at least two parts which are mobile in relation to each other, said prosthesis holder being made of radiolucent material, and comprising, on one side an element ( 9 ) for coupling to a sleeve and on the other side, an element for reversible coupling to a disc prosthesis, wherein the reversible coupling element is arranged in order to allow decoupling by simple traction exerted perpendicularly to a spinal column when the disc prosthesis is stable between two vertebrae, wherein the retention force of the reversible coupling element on the disc prosthesis is adjusted so as not to allow decoupling by simple traction when the disc prosthesis is not stable in the intervertebral space, and which is arranged so as to firmly couple the mobile parts of the disc prosthesis. 
     
     
         12 . The prosthesis holder according to  claim 11 , wherein the arrangement for firmly coupling the mobile parts of the disc prosthesis comprise grooves or ribs ( 7 ,  21 ). 
     
     
         13 . The prosthesis holder according to  claim 11 , further comprising a follower device ( 8 ) of a cam ( 21 ) provided on the prosthesis, said follower device ( 8 ) being elastically mounted on the prosthesis holder. 
     
     
         14 . The prosthesis holder according to  claim 13 , wherein the follower device ( 8 ) is a bulge provided on U-shaped arms ( 3 ,  4 ) of the prosthesis holder, said arms ( 3 ,  4 ) being arranged in order to grip a disc prosthesis ( 2 ) and said bulge ( 8 ) being directed towards the inside of the U. 
     
     
         15 . The prosthesis holder according to  claim 11 , further comprising a separate sleeve and retaining part ( 1 ) as well as a system for the reversible coupling of the sleeve to the retaining part ( 1 ). 
     
     
         16 . The prosthesis holder according to  claim 11 , which is made of thermoplastic resin. 
     
     
         17 . An assembly comprising a prosthesis holder as defined in  claim 11  and a disc prosthesis ( 2 ). 
     
     
         18 . The assembly according to  claim 17 , said assembly being pre-mounted. 
     
     
         19 . The assembly according to  claim 17 , wherein the arrangement for firmly coupling the mobile parts of the disc prosthesis comprise grooves or ribs ( 7 ,  21 ). 
     
     
         20 . The assembly according to  claim 17 , wherein the prosthesis holder ( 1 ) further comprises a follower device ( 8 ) of a cam ( 21 ) provided on the prosthesis, said follower device ( 8 ) being elastically mounted on the prosthesis holder. 
     
     
         21 . The assembly according to  claim 20 , wherein the follower device ( 8 ) is a bulge provided on U-shaped arms ( 3 ,  4 ) of the prosthesis holder, said arms ( 3 ,  4 ) being arranged in order to grip a disc prosthesis ( 2 ) and said bulge ( 8 ) being directed towards the inside of the U. 
     
     
         22 . The assembly according to  claim 17 , wherein the prosthesis holder further comprises a separate sleeve and retaining part ( 1 ) as well as a system for the reversible coupling of the sleeve to the retaining part ( 1 ).
